Nonrenewable Energy Sources
Nonrenewable energy sources are those which cannot be replenished or are finite, and their availability is declining. These sources are detrimental to the environment and have an adverse impact on climate change. There are two types of nonrenewable energy sources: fossil fuels and nuclear energy.
Fossil Fuels
Fossil fuels are derived from the decomposition of ancient organic matter over millions of years. The three primary fossil fuels are coal, oil, and natural gas.
Coal
Coal is a black or brownish-black sedimentary rock that is primarily composed of carbon, hydrogen, oxygen, and nitrogen. Coal is burned to generate electricity and has been the primary fuel for power plants. It is abundant in many countries, including China, the United States, and India.
Oil
Oil, also known as petroleum, is a liquid fossil fuel composed of hydrocarbons. It is a crucial source of energy for transportation, heating, and electricity generation. The world's top oil-producing countries are the United States, Russia, and Saudi Arabia.
Natural Gas
Natural gas is a fossil fuel composed primarily of methane, with small amounts of other hydrocarbons. It is used for heating, cooking, and electricity generation. The top natural gas-producing countries are the United States, Russia, and Iran.
Nuclear Energy
Nuclear energy is produced by nuclear reactions that release energy, which is used to generate electricity. It is a clean source of energy but has concerns about nuclear waste disposal and accidents. The major nuclear energy-producing countries are the United States, France, and China.
Renewable Energy Sources
Renewable energy sources are those which are replenished naturally, and their availability is not finite. These sources are environment-friendly and have minimal adverse effects on climate change. The five primary renewable energy sources are solar, wind, hydro, geothermal, and biomass.
Solar Energy
Solar energy is derived from the sun's radiation and can be converted into electricity using solar panels. It is the most abundant source of energy and has the potential to meet the world's energy demand.
Wind Energy
Wind energy is derived from the wind and can be converted into electricity using wind turbines. It is the fastest-growing source of energy and has the potential to meet the world's energy demand.
Hydro Energy
Hydro energy is derived from waterfalls, rivers, and ocean tides and can be converted into electricity using hydroelectric power plants. It is a reliable source of energy and has been used for centuries for grinding grains and powering machines.
Geothermal Energy
Geothermal energy is derived from the earth's heat and can be converted into electricity using geothermal power plants. It is a clean source of energy and has the potential to provide a significant amount of energy.
Biomass Energy
Biomass energy is derived from organic matter such as plants, agricultural waste, and forest residue. It can be converted into electricity, heat, or fuel. It is a sustainable source of energy and can reduce dependence on fossil fuels.

Advantages and Disadvantages of Fuel Energy
Both nonrenewable and renewable energy sources have advantages and disadvantages.
Nonrenewable Energy
Advantages:
- Abundant in many countries
- Reliable source of energy
- Easy to store and transport
Disadvantages:
- Finite and depleting resource
- Adverse impact on the environment and climate change
- Dependence on politically unstable countries for imports
Renewable Energy
Advantages:
- Environment-friendly and reduces carbon footprint
- Infinite source of energy
- Reduces dependence on fossil fuels
Disadvantages:
- High upfront cost of installation
- Dependence on weather conditions for some sources
- Requires large land areas for installation

Fuel Energy Situation in Thailand
Thailand heavily relies on fossil fuels, particularly natural gas, for electricity generation. The country has been making efforts to increase the share of renewable energy sources in the energy mix, with a target of 30% by 2037.
